The Power of Retreats: Finding Peace and Renewal

The Power of Retreats: Finding Peace and Renewal

Retreats offer a unique opportunity to step away from the hustle and bustle of daily life, allowing individuals to focus on self-care, reflection, and personal growth. Whether it’s a yoga retreat in the mountains, a meditation retreat by the ocean, or a wellness retreat in a serene countryside setting, these immersive experiences provide a much-needed escape from the demands of modern living.

Benefits of Retreats

Retreats offer numerous benefits for both mental and physical well-being. They provide a space for relaxation, rejuvenation, and introspection. Away from distractions, participants can reconnect with themselves, gain clarity on life goals and priorities, and develop new perspectives.

Retreats often incorporate activities such as yoga, meditation, mindfulness practices, nature walks, healthy eating, and holistic treatments. These activities not only promote physical health but also help reduce stress levels and improve mental clarity.

Costly

One significant drawback of retreats is their costliness. Retreats can be expensive, particularly those that require travel and accommodation at luxurious locations. The high price tag associated with some retreats may pose a barrier for individuals seeking to participate in these transformative experiences. The financial investment required to attend a retreat may limit accessibility and affordability for many people, making it challenging for them to reap the benefits of such immersive and rejuvenating experiences.

Time-consuming

Participating in a retreat can be time-consuming, as it often necessitates taking time off work or other commitments. This aspect can pose a challenge for individuals who have busy schedules or limited flexibility in their daily routines. Balancing the desire for self-care and personal growth with the demands of professional and personal obligations can make it difficult for some people to fully commit to a retreat experience. The time investment required for a retreat is a significant consideration that individuals must weigh carefully before embarking on this journey of self-discovery and renewal.

Limited accessibility

Limited accessibility is a significant con of retreats, as not everyone has easy access to retreat centers or the means to participate in retreats due to location or financial constraints. For those living in remote areas or regions without nearby retreat facilities, the opportunity to experience the benefits of a retreat may be out of reach. Additionally, the cost associated with attending a retreat, including accommodation, meals, and program fees, can be prohibitive for individuals with limited financial resources. This lack of accessibility can prevent many people from benefiting from the transformative and rejuvenating experiences that retreats offer, highlighting an inequality in access to self-care and personal growth opportunities.

Social dynamics

Group retreats may pose a challenge for individuals who value solitude or struggle with social anxiety. The social dynamics of group settings can create discomfort and unease for those who prefer more solitary experiences. Interacting with strangers in a retreat setting may feel overwhelming and intrusive, hindering the ability to fully engage in the activities and teachings offered. For some, the pressure to socialize and connect with others can overshadow the potential benefits of the retreat experience, making it difficult to find peace and relaxation in such a communal environment.

Unmet expectations

Unmet expectations can be a significant con of retreats, as participants’ individual preferences and needs may not always align with the offerings of a specific retreat. Despite careful planning and research, some individuals may discover that the retreat fails to meet their expectations or provide the desired experience. This mismatch can lead to feelings of disappointment and dissatisfaction, highlighting the importance of thorough consideration and clear communication when selecting a retreat to ensure that it aligns with one’s goals and aspirations for personal growth and renewal.
